Ponda

Ponda is a Town and Taluka in North Goa District of Goa. In India, a taluka is a sub-division of a district that is responsible for the administration and revenue collection of a particular area within the district. It is an important part of the local governance structure, and plays a crucial role in the development and administration of its local community.

According to Census 2011, the sub-district code of Ponda Block (CD) is 05614. The total area of Ponda Taluka is 293 km², which includes 181.25 km² of rural area and 111.53 km² of urban area. Ponda has a sex ratio of approximately 939 females per 1,000 males.

Population of Ponda Taluka

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Total population of Ponda Taluka is around 1,65,830 people. This includes 85,492 males and 80,338 females. Rural population is about 62,179 (31,479 males and 30,700 females), while urban population is nearly 1,03,651 (54,013 males and 49,638 females).
  • Children aged 0–6 years make up about 15,785 of the population, with 8,105 boys and 7,680 girls. Rural areas have 5,835 children, and urban areas have about 9,950 children in this age group.
  • There are approximately 1,33,859 literate people in Ponda Taluka, including 72,406 literate males and 61,453 literate females. Literacy in rural areas includes 49,237 individuals and urban literacy covers around 84,622 people.
  • About 31,971 people in Ponda Taluka are not literate, including 13,086 males and 18,885 females. Rural areas include 12,942 non-literate people, while urban areas have nearly 19,029 individuals.
  • The tehsil has around 38,349 households, with 14,136 in villages and 24,213 in towns.

Social Structure and Density

Here’s a simplified summary based on Census 2011 stats:

  • Scheduled Caste (SC) population in Ponda Taluka is approximately 1,925 people, including 969 males and 956 females. Around 780 people live in rural parts. Nearly 1,145 people reside in urban areas.
  • Scheduled Tribe (ST) population in Ponda Taluka is about 27,599 people, including 13,548 males and 14,051 females. Around 13,929 live in villages or rural parts. Nearly 13,670 live in towns or urban regions.
  • In terms of density, overall population density is around 566 people per square kilometre, rural areas have about 343 people per sq. km, urban areas record nearly 929 people per sq. km.
